Abstract
The utility model discloses a kind of high heat retaining property horizontal vacuum annealing furnace, comprise outer cover, travel unit and furnace internal-lining, furnace internal-lining is connected between outer cover and travel unit, thus formation vacuum chamber, an end position place near outer cover in vacuum chamber is provided with heating unit, and the surrounding of furnace internal-lining arranges some heating units equably; Travel unit be connected to be arranged on underground rail set on move left and right, realize unlatching or the closedown of vacuum annealing furnace; Travel unit is also provided with at least one pair of symmetrical roller, roller is connected on rail set and slides, thus realizes travel unit and move reposefully; Horizontal vacuum annealing furnace structure of the present utility model is simple, technique is easy to make, add the quantity of the component of vacuum annealing furnace primary treatment and improve its quality, and improve its heat-insulating property, and then make use of the energy fully, reduce energy consumption, save cost, and improved efficiency and the quality of annealing component, there is dissemination comparatively widely.
Description
Technical field
The utility model relates to vacuum annealing furnace technical field, particularly relates to a kind of high heat retaining property horizontal vacuum annealing furnace.
Background technology
Existing vacuum annealing furnace, particularly horizontal vacuum annealing furnace, due to the requirement of sealing property and heat-insulating property, for the structure that stove outer cover both sides are divided, there is space-saving advantage, but its link position of vacuum annealing furnace divided due to both sides and sealing station are at the tip position of vacuum oven, and be docking, when vacuum annealing furnace uses, be inconvenient to observe and timely leak stopping, heat-insulating property is not fine, compares and wastes energy, and the efficiency of annealing furnace is lower, need the longer time just can obtain high-quality annealing component.

Embodiment
In order to deepen, to understanding of the present utility model, to further illustrate the utility model below in conjunction with drawings and Examples, this embodiment, only for explaining the utility model, not forming protection domain of the present utility model and limiting.
As shown in Figure 1, a kind of high heat retaining property horizontal vacuum annealing furnace, comprise outer cover 1, travel unit 3 and furnace internal-lining 5, furnace internal-lining 5 is connected between outer cover 1 and travel unit 3, thus form vacuum chamber 4, an end position place near outer cover 1 in vacuum chamber 4 is provided with heating unit 2, and the surrounding of furnace internal-lining 5 arranges some heating units 2 equably; Travel unit 3 be connected to be arranged on underground rail set 9 on move left and right, realize unlatching or the closedown of vacuum annealing furnace; Travel unit 3 is also provided with at least one pair of symmetrical roller 31, roller 31 is connected on rail set 9 and slides, thus realizes travel unit 3 and move reposefully.Vacuum annealing furnace one-piece construction of the present utility model is Horizental annealer, and the travel unit 3 of this walking stove is connected to and is arranged on the rail set 9 of underground, make this annealing furnace when walking handling material, there is better stationary performance, the component avoiding the processing of its inside to load collide or landing mutually, improve the quality of process components and parts; And heating unit 2 of the present utility model is from one end of vacuum liner 4 along being evenly arranged around it, thus add the amount of parts of horizontal vacuum annealing furnace primary treatment, thus improve vacuum annealing furnace there is preferably heating and heat-insulating property, and improve its working efficiency.
In the utility model, travel unit 3 is connected on rail set 9 by transmission mechanism 6 and thrust unit 8 and moves, thus drives travel unit 3 to move on rail set 9 easily.Transmission mechanism 6 also comprises two symmetrical diagonal control arms 61 and corresponding waling stripe 62; One end of each root diagonal control arm 61 is fixed on outer cover 1, and its other end is connected on waling stripe 62; Each root waling stripe 62 connects all rollers 31 of its corresponding side, thus realizes travel unit 3 when mobile, ensures the component stability of vacuum oven, thus avoids inner component mutually collide or extrude the wearing and tearing causing piece surface.
In addition, between rail set 9 and furnace internal-lining 5, be also connected with the anti-side-slip apparatus 7 of at least one group of symmetry, thus prevent vacuum oven travel unit 3 swinging in the process of walking, and cause the damage to component.
